A UNESCO World Heritage Site in the Indian state of Madhya Pradesh in the Chhatarpur district of India near the small town of Khajuraho, the temples are famous for their architectural symbolism and erotic sculptures. The Hindu and Jain temples were built between AD 900 and 1130. At one time, there were about 85 temples, only about 20 temples remain today.  The Vishwanath Temple is famous for beautifully carved sculptures. It contains a 6-foot high Nandi bull placed on top of a platform.

Maheshwar is a small religious and historical town in India. It's considered a sacred place in Hindu religion and is famous for it's Ghats and fort. Maheshwar town was built by Rani Ahilyabai Holkar on the banks of river Narmada. It was the capital of the Malwa during the Maratha Holkar reign till1818, when the capital was shifted to Indore  by King.
